What is a part time traveling RBT?

A Part Time Traveling Registered Behavior Technician (RBT) is a certified professional who provides applied behavior analysis (ABA) therapy to clients, usually children with autism, at multiple locations rather than staying at a single site. They work part-time hours and often travel to clients' homes, schools, or community centers to deliver therapy sessions. This role requires flexibility, strong communication skills, and the ability to adapt to different environments while maintaining high standards of care and documentation.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a part time traveling RBT?

To thrive as a Part Time Traveling RBT, you need a solid understanding of applied behavior analysis (ABA) principles, an active RBT certification, and experience working with individuals with autism or developmental disorders. Familiarity with data collection tools, electronic reporting systems, and mobile scheduling platforms is typically required. Strong communication, adaptability, and time management skills are essential for building rapport with clients and efficiently handling changing locations and schedules. These skills ensure effective therapy delivery, consistent client progress, and the ability to manage the unique demands of a traveling role.

What are some common challenges faced by part time traveling RBTs, and how can they be managed?

Part-time traveling RBTs often encounter challenges such as adapting to new environments, managing varying client caseloads, and coordinating schedules across multiple locations. Flexibility and strong organizational skills are essential to balance travel demands with client needs. Building rapport quickly with clients and their families, as well as maintaining clear communication with supervising Board Certified Behavior Analysts (BCBAs), helps ensure continuity of care and professional growth. Utilizing digital tools for scheduling and documentation can also make transitions between sites smoother.

What other jobs can a part time traveling RBT get?

A part time traveling RBT can often transition into roles such as behavior technician, behavioral therapist, or autism support specialist, utilizing skills in behavior analysis and data collection. They may also find opportunities in related fields like special education, mental health support, or case management, especially if they hold relevant certifications or experience. These roles typically require strong communication skills and familiarity with behavioral intervention strategies.
